QUETTA:


Three people were killed and five others wounded on Thursday in separate incidents of firing in Mastung, Quetta and Ziarat, while Naseerabad police recovered three kidnapped women.


According to Levies Force, an armed clash erupted between two groups of a tribe in Ispalinji area of Mastung district over a piece of land, which resulted in the death of one Allam Khan while five others were wounded.

Levies force personnel rushed to the site after the incident and moved the injured to hospital where they were identified as Ghulam Nabi, Pasond Khan, Muhammad Sadiq, Kabir Ahmed and Abdul Aziz.

In another incident, unidentified armed men shot dead Muhammad Ali in Railway Society area of Quetta. The motive behind the killing could not be confirmed.

In another incident, armed men dumped the body of Sher Khan in Ziarat. Levies Force has registered a case and started further investigation into the incident.

In Naseerabad, police on a tip-off raided a house in Goth Nabi Bakhsh and recovered three women from the house who were kidnapped from Nankana area of Punjab. The kidnapped women were identified as Kausar, Iqara and Kiran.

Police have registered a case and started further investigation into the incident.
